ETHINOR 5MG is indicated for:
Treatment of menstrual irregularities such as amenorrhea or dysmenorrhea.
Management of endometriosis symptoms.
Control of abnormal uterine bleeding.
Hormonal therapy for specific gynecological conditions as prescribed by a physician.
The active ingredient, Norethisterone, is a synthetic progestogen that mimics the effects of the natural hormone progesterone. It helps regulate the menstrual cycle and reduces abnormal uterine bleeding by stabilizing the endometrium.
Menstrual Disorders: 5mg taken orally once or twice daily, as prescribed.
Endometriosis: 5mg taken two or three times daily for 4-6 months.
Administration: Take with or without food, at the same time each day.
May interact with liver enzyme inducers like rifampin or carbamazepine, reducing its effectiveness.
Concomitant use with other hormonal medications may require dose adjustment.
Avoid excessive alcohol consumption during therapy.
Known hypersensitivity to Norethisterone or any of its components.
History of thromboembolic disorders or stroke.
Severe liver disease or undiagnosed vaginal bleeding.
Pregnancy: Not to be used during pregnancy.
Common: Nausea, headache, breast tenderness, mood swings.
Rare: Venous thromboembolism, jaundice, or visual disturbances.
Pregnancy: Contraindicated; may harm the fetus.
Lactation: Use with caution; consult a physician before use.
Use cautiously in patients with a history of cardiovascular disorders, diabetes, or hypertension.
Regular monitoring is advised for long-term therapy.
Discontinue use if thrombotic events or severe adverse effects occur.
